Alongside the chapel wall are a number of animal graves. There is at least one horse buried there. I used to walk past the chapel on my way home after my shift and the animal graves were clearly visible in the 70's.

The Main Hall, was used as offices, i.e the Wages Clerk etc. etc. when I worked at St Margaret's in the 70's. There was a small building attached to the left hand side of the Hall that was used as the Mortuary.
